Output 142d13f399cbd82a31416fd4002f12566d11abc8aeb5a4f7d3438150fed113bd:1

value
106237001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72c38c2b5352b1c153aafbd2edc8da9bcc71d7c5 OP_EQUAL
address
3C9qDHyL74R2A1TN3z2tQkgWhoFXcXh5h5
transaction
142d13f399cbd82a31416fd4002f12566d11abc8aeb5a4f7d3438150fed113bd
confirmations
501488
spent
true